One elderly woman has shown how much she cares for her husband after she beat off a moose trying to attack him.

Dorothea Taylor came to the rescue of George Murphy with a shovel after the animal jumped on her partner.

Speaking to the Anchorage Daily News, Mr Murphy stated: "He spotted me and he started to come right after me. So I was trying to get to the truck. But I didn't make it."

While most people would freeze, the 85-year-old female channelled her rage and went after the moose with the blunt object.

Considering Ms Taylor is five foot tall and weighs only seven stone, you have to take your hat off and admire her courage.
